In a world increasingly driven by digital transformation, the concept of financial inclusion has never been more pertinent. Financial inclusion refers to the process of ensuring that individuals and businesses have access to useful and affordable financial products and services that meet their needs—transactions, payments, savings, credit, and insurance, provided in a responsible and sustainable way. Traditionally, millions around the globe have been left on the financial sidelines due to barriers such as distance, cost, and lack of identification documents. Enter the realm of Financial Inclusion Crypto Strategies—a revolutionary approach that leverages the power of cryptocurrency and blockchain technology to democratize access to financial services.

The Rise of Cryptocurrency:

The genesis of cryptocurrency lies in the need for a decentralized system free from the constraints of traditional banking. Bitcoin, the first cryptocurrency, emerged in 2009 as a digital currency that operates on a technology known as blockchain. Blockchain is a distributed ledger technology that records transactions across a network of computers, ensuring transparency, security, and immutability. As more cryptocurrencies have emerged, each bringing unique features and benefits, the landscape has become ripe for innovative financial inclusion strategies.

Blockchain for Financial Inclusion:

At the heart of financial inclusion crypto strategies is blockchain. Its decentralized nature means that transactions can occur without the need for a central authority, which is especially beneficial in regions with underdeveloped banking infrastructures. This allows individuals to participate in the global economy without needing a traditional bank account. Blockchain's transparency ensures that everyone has access to the same information, reducing the chances of fraud and corruption that can plague traditional financial systems.

Smart Contracts:

One of the standout features of blockchain is the smart contract—a self-executing contract with the terms directly written into code. Smart contracts eliminate the need for intermediaries, reducing costs and increasing efficiency. For individuals in remote areas, smart contracts can provide transparent, low-cost access to financial services like microloans, insurance, and even real estate transactions. This reduces reliance on middlemen and increases trust in financial transactions.

Decentralized Finance (DeFi):

Decentralized Finance (DeFi) represents a significant step forward in financial inclusion crypto strategies. DeFi platforms utilize blockchain to offer traditional financial services without the need for intermediaries. These services include lending, borrowing, trading, and earning interest, all conducted through decentralized applications (dApps). The accessibility of DeFi means that anyone with an internet connection can participate, regardless of their geographic location or financial history.

Crypto as a Medium of Exchange:

Cryptocurrencies are gaining traction as a medium of exchange, offering an alternative to traditional currencies. In regions where the banking system is unstable or unreliable, crypto provides a stable, trustworthy alternative. For example, in countries with hyperinflation or where the local currency is volatile, individuals can use cryptocurrencies to store and transfer value without the fear of devaluation.

Real-World Impact:

The real-world impact of financial inclusion crypto strategies is already being felt in several parts of the world. In Kenya, M-Pesa, a mobile money platform, has been a game-changer for financial inclusion, and it has inspired similar models globally. Cryptocurrency projects are following suit, providing platforms like BitPesa that allow businesses and individuals to transact in both fiat and crypto currencies seamlessly.

Challenges and Considerations:

Despite its promise, the integration of cryptocurrency into financial inclusion strategies is not without challenges. Regulatory uncertainty, volatility, and security concerns are significant hurdles. Governments and regulators are still grappling with how to appropriately frame the regulatory environment for cryptocurrencies, balancing innovation with consumer protection. Additionally, the digital divide—where access to the necessary technology and literacy remains a barrier—poses a challenge that must be addressed.

Innovative Solutions for Financial Inclusion:

Innovation lies at the core of financial inclusion crypto strategies. Blockchain's inherent capabilities, such as transparency, security, and decentralization, make it an ideal foundation for innovative financial solutions. Projects like Stellar and Ripple are pioneering cross-border payment solutions that promise to reduce transaction costs and times significantly. These innovations can help bridge the gap for individuals who currently face barriers to accessing global financial networks.

Microfinance and Small Loans:

One of the most significant applications of financial inclusion crypto strategies is in the realm of microfinance and small loans. Traditional microfinance often requires extensive paperwork and relies on local intermediaries, which can be cumbersome and expensive. Crypto-based microfinance platforms can offer small loans with minimal paperwork and lower fees. Additionally, the use of smart contracts can automate loan disbursements and repayments, ensuring that borrowers adhere to agreed terms without the need for a human intermediary.

Insurance and Risk Management:

Insurance is another critical financial service that can benefit from crypto strategies. Blockchain can facilitate transparent, real-time tracking of insurance claims, reducing fraud and expediting payouts. For instance, insurance policies can be automatically executed through smart contracts, ensuring that claims are processed without delays or disputes. This can be especially beneficial in regions where traditional insurance infrastructure is limited.

Distributed Ledger Tech for RWA Tokenization

In the ever-evolving landscape of financial innovation, Distributed Ledger Technology (DLT) stands as a beacon of transformative potential. By harnessing the power of blockchain and similar decentralized frameworks, RWA tokenization is redefining the way we think about and manage Real-World Assets (RWA). This first part delves into the foundational elements and current applications of DLT in RWA tokenization, illustrating how this technology is paving the way for unprecedented efficiency and inclusivity.

The Basics of Distributed Ledger Technology

Distributed Ledger Technology, at its core, is a decentralized method of recording the transaction of assets across many computers so that the record cannot be altered retroactively without the alteration of all subsequent blocks and the consensus of the network. This creates a secure and transparent environment where trust is built through cryptographic principles rather than traditional intermediaries.

Blockchain: The Backbone of DLT

The most famous example of DLT is the blockchain, a type of distributed ledger that records transactions across many computers so that the record cannot be altered retroactively. This immutability and transparency are what make blockchain particularly appealing for RWA tokenization. Every transaction is timestamped and stored in a block, which is then linked to the previous block, forming a chain. This structure ensures that once data is entered, it cannot be changed without consensus, drastically reducing the risk of fraud and errors.

RWA Tokenization: Breaking Down the Barriers

Real-World Assets include tangible assets like real estate, fine art, and even intangible assets like intellectual property. Tokenization involves converting these assets into digital tokens that represent ownership or a stake in the asset. These tokens are then stored on a blockchain, making them easily transferable, divisible, and verifiable.

The Mechanics of Tokenization

Identification and Verification: The first step in tokenizing an RWA is identifying and verifying the asset. This involves ensuring that the asset is unique and has a clear, uncontested ownership history.

Fractionalization: Once the asset is verified, it can be fractionalized. This means dividing the asset into smaller units, or tokens, which can then be sold to multiple investors. This democratizes access, allowing more people to invest in high-value assets like real estate.

Smart Contracts: Smart contracts play a crucial role in RWA tokenization. These self-executing contracts with the terms of the agreement directly written into code automate the execution, control, and discovery of contract relations. They ensure that all terms of the tokenization process are met and can handle complex agreements with minimal human intervention.

Storage and Transfer: The tokens are stored on a blockchain, which provides a transparent and secure ledger for all transactions. This makes it easy to track ownership and transfer tokens without the need for a central authority.

Current Applications

Real Estate

One of the most promising areas for RWA tokenization is real estate. Traditionally, buying a property involves a complex, lengthy process with significant transaction costs. Tokenization simplifies this by breaking down properties into smaller units, making it easier for investors to enter the market. Moreover, smart contracts can automate rental agreements and property management, reducing administrative overhead and ensuring compliance with contractual terms.

Fine Art and Collectibles

The art market has also seen a surge in RWA tokenization. High-value art pieces and collectibles can be tokenized, allowing fractional ownership. This not only opens up the market to a broader audience but also provides a transparent, tamper-proof record of provenance, which is crucial in the art world.

Intellectual Property

Intellectual property, such as patents, copyrights, and trademarks, can also be tokenized. This allows creators to monetize their IP more efficiently and provides a clear, unalterable record of ownership and licensing agreements.

The Benefits of DLT in RWA Tokenization

Transparency and Trust

One of the most significant advantages of using DLT for RWA tokenization is the transparency it brings. Every transaction is recorded on the blockchain, providing an immutable and transparent ledger that all stakeholders can access. This transparency builds trust among investors, as they can verify ownership and transaction histories without relying on intermediaries.

Efficiency

DLT eliminates the need for middlemen, such as brokers and lawyers, in many cases. This reduces transaction costs and speeds up the process, as smart contracts can automate many of the steps involved in asset management and transfers.

Security

The cryptographic nature of blockchain ensures that data is secure and cannot be tampered with. This is particularly important for assets that hold significant value and require a high level of security, such as real estate and intellectual property.

Accessibility

By fractionalizing RWA, DLT makes it possible for more people to invest in high-value assets that were previously out of reach due to high entry barriers. This democratization of asset ownership has the potential to reshape the financial landscape.
